Waral is a Rural village located in Tala, Raigad, Maharashtra.
The total population of Waral is 573.
Waral village comprises 160 households.
The literacy rate in Waral is 82.6%. Among the literate population of 413, there are 180 literate males and 233 literate females.
In Waral, there are 234 males and 339 females, with a sex ratio of 1449 females per 1000 males.
There are 73 children (12.7% of population), comprising 32 boys and 41 girls.
The total number of workers in Waral is 311, with 301 main workers and 10 marginal workers.
In Waral, there are 44 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(24 males, 20 females) and 2 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(2 males, 0 females).
Waral is located in Maharashtra state, Raigad district, and falls under Tala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 554770 and LGD code is 554770.
